UPSC Recruitment 2026 Overview

Organization Name: Union Public Service Commission
Post Names: Translator, Assistant Mining Engineer, and Other Posts
Total Vacancies: 45 Posts
Application Mode: Online
Job Location: Across India
Official Recruitment Year: 2026
Starting Date for Online Application: 09 May 2026
Last Date to Apply Online: 29 May 2026 till 06:00 PM
Eligibility Determination Date: 29 May 2026

Age Limit for UPSC Recruitment 2026

The minimum and maximum age limits differ according to the post category.

Expected Age Criteria

  • Minimum Age: 18 Years
  • Maximum Age: 30 to 40 years, depending on the post

Age Relaxation

Reserved category candidates may receive upper age relaxation as per government rules.

  • OBC Candidates: 3 Years
  • SC/ST Candidates: 5 Years
  • PwBD Candidates: Additional relaxation applicable
  • Ex-Servicemen: As per the central government norms

UPSC Recruitment 2026 Salary Structure

Selected candidates will receive salary packages based on the Level Pay Matrix and departmental rules.

Post NameExpected Monthly Salary
Translator₹44,900 – ₹1,42,400
Assistant Mining Engineer₹56,100 – ₹1,77,500
Assistant Director₹67,700 – ₹2,08,700
Technical Officer₹47,600 – ₹1,51,100
